Qualcomm and ALK Technologies Announce CoPilot Truck On-Board Navigation Solution for Qualcomm Customers

Combines Industry Standard PC*MILER Routing with On-board Navigation for Cost-effective, Fast and Highly Customizable Offering

Qualcomm Incorporated (Nasdaq: QCOM), a leading provider of integrated wireless systems, applications and services to transportation and logistics companies, and ALK® Technologies, one of the world’s leading providers of mobile navigation solutions, today announced that ALK’s CoPilot® Truck on-board, truck-specific GPS navigation solution will be available to Qualcomm customers. CoPilot Truck will be the standard navigation application on Qualcomm’s new Mobile Computing Platform 50 (MCP50) and will be one of the navigation options available to fleets with the Mobile Computing Platform 110 (MCP110) and Mobile Computing Platform 200 (MCP200).

CoPilot Truck uses street-level ALK Digital Maps™ of the U.S. and Canada, which are enhanced with PC*MILER truck-specific attributes, to help cost-effectively reduce fuel expense and out-of-route mileage. CoPilot Truck provides drivers with optimal, truck-legal routes based on their vehicle profile information, routing parameters and load-specific information, including hazmat categories. It also offers an easy-to-use, intuitive driver interface with spoken turn-by-turn directions and extensive customization options.

Benefits available to Qualcomm customers include:
• Safe, accurate and truck-legal turn-by-turn navigation;
• Automatic avoidance of truck-restricted routes using customizable vehicle profiles that specify vehicle height, length, width and cargo type (including hazardous materials);
• Route categories including Practical, Shortest, National Network, 53’ Trailer and Toll Avoidance;
• Load-specific routing with 30 hazmat road classes and categories;
• Clearly displayed route restrictions with recognizable warning symbols;
• Driver alerts about upcoming hazards, visual and spoken in-route alerts and instant detour options;
• Millions of Points-of-Interest, including truck-specific categories like truck services, truck stops, rest areas, CAT scales and weigh stations; and
• Operational consistency with PC*MILER customers’ driver pay, rating, billing and fuel tax reporting practices

About ALK Technologies

Since 1979, ALK Technologies has developed innovative mobile navigation and transportation technology solutions. ALK's award-winning CoPilot Live GPS software is the navigation based services platform of choice for mobile operators, hardware OEMs and systems integrators globally. ALK's PC*MILER routing, mileage and mapping solutions are used by over 22,000 transportation, logistics and manufacturing companies worldwide. About Qualcomm Enterprise Services
Since 1988, Qualcomm Enterprise Services has provided integrated wireless systems and services to transportation and logistics companies around the world. With more than 1.3 million mobile units shipped to businesses in 39 countries on four continents, Qualcomm Enterprise Services delivers the business insight these companies need in order to operate at peak performance and provide superior customer service. Backed by a global, 24/7, world-class technology infrastructure, Qualcomm Enterprise Services is positioned to meet and exceed the increasingly complex and business-critical needs of its more than 2,500 clients with superior customer care and professional services. ABI Research ranked Qualcomm Enterprise Services No. 1 on its bi-annual Commercial Vehicle Telematics Vendor Matrix in three consecutive reports (2010, 2008 and 2006).
